Also, a writer on the website Grantland brought this up a while ago and I've noticed now that it's pretty true. Tywin is most powerful sitting down, whenever you see him seated at the head of the table, you know some shit is going down and he will get his way. Sending Joffrey to bed hahaha, and also his scenes earlier on in the season with Cersei and Tyrion individually, he domineered them while seated.
